		<description><![CDATA[This is the estimated number of homeless cats roaming the USA now. Many are pets that owners no longer wanted so they were dumped somewhere. Even more are second, third or, if they can live that long, fourth generation ‘wild’ or feral cats. January and February are bad months in Cat Shelters. This is when [...]]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[This is the number of kittens a pair of breeding cats, having two litters per year, could have in seven years. And imagine this number of feral cats living in your neighborhood, fighting over food and fighting each other. Cats have increased in popularity as pets because of their value as companions and this, coupled [...]]]></description>
